커뮤니티

수식 변경 부탁드립니다

프로필 이미지
볼라레
2025-02-17 17:48:59
409
글번호 188244
답변완료
Inputs: TurnLen(6), StdLen(17), PrdLen(34); Variables: 기준선(0), 전환선(0), 후행스팬(0), 선행스팬1(0), 선행스팬2(0); 전환선 = (Highest(High, TurnLen) + Lowest(Low, TurnLen)) / 2; 기준선 = (Highest(High, StdLen) + Lowest(Low, StdLen)) / 2; 후행스팬 = Close ; 선행스팬1 = (전환선 + 기준선) / 2 ; 선행스팬2 = (Highest(High, PrdLen) + Lowest(Low, PrdLen)) / 2; Plot1(전환선, "전환선"); Plot2(기준선, "기준선"); Plot3(후행스팬, "후행스팬"); Plot4(선행스팬1,"선행스팬1"); Plot5(선행스팬2, "선행스팬2"); 일목균형표입니다 기간을 6, 17, 34로 변환을 해도 후행은 계속 26일 뒤에서 현재 종가를 표시하고 있습니다 수치 변환을 하면 후행이 같이 변환되게 하고 싶습니다 변경 부탁드립니다 행복한 하루 되세요
지표
답변 1
프로필 이미지

예스스탁 예스스탁 답변

2025-02-18 13:12:33

안녕하세요 예스스탁입니다. 기본제공되는 일목균형표는 속성에서 수평이동이 25봉으로 지정되어 있습니다. 아래식 적용하시면 수식안에서 조정이 됩니다. 기준선기간인 (StdLen-1)봉기준으로 후행은 -, 선행1,2,는 +로 이동합니다. 다른 봉수를 지정하고자 하시면 FixPlotShift함수에 봉수를 임의로 지정하시면 됩니다. Inputs: TurnLen(6), StdLen(17), PrdLen(34); Variables: 기준선(0), 전환선(0), 후행스팬(0), 선행스팬1(0), 선행스팬2(0); 전환선 = (Highest(High, TurnLen) + Lowest(Low, TurnLen)) / 2; 기준선 = (Highest(High, StdLen) + Lowest(Low, StdLen)) / 2; 후행스팬 = Close ; 선행스팬1 = (전환선 + 기준선) / 2 ; 선행스팬2 = (Highest(High, PrdLen) + Lowest(Low, PrdLen)) / 2; Plot1(전환선, "전환선"); Plot2(기준선, "기준선"); Plot3(후행스팬, "후행스팬"); Plot4(선행스팬1,"선행스팬1"); Plot5(선행스팬2, "선행스팬2"); FixPlotShift(3,-(StdLen-1)); FixPlotShift(4,(StdLen-1)); FixPlotShift(4,(StdLen-1)); 즐거운 하루되세요 > 볼라레 님이 쓴 글입니다. > 제목 : 수식 변경 부탁드립니다 > Inputs: TurnLen(6), StdLen(17), PrdLen(34); Variables: 기준선(0), 전환선(0), 후행스팬(0), 선행스팬1(0), 선행스팬2(0); 전환선 = (Highest(High, TurnLen) + Lowest(Low, TurnLen)) / 2; 기준선 = (Highest(High, StdLen) + Lowest(Low, StdLen)) / 2; 후행스팬 = Close ; 선행스팬1 = (전환선 + 기준선) / 2 ; 선행스팬2 = (Highest(High, PrdLen) + Lowest(Low, PrdLen)) / 2; Plot1(전환선, "전환선"); Plot2(기준선, "기준선"); Plot3(후행스팬, "후행스팬"); Plot4(선행스팬1,"선행스팬1"); Plot5(선행스팬2, "선행스팬2"); 일목균형표입니다 기간을 6, 17, 34로 변환을 해도 후행은 계속 26일 뒤에서 현재 종가를 표시하고 있습니다 수치 변환을 하면 후행이 같이 변환되게 하고 싶습니다 변경 부탁드립니다 행복한 하루 되세요